Output 18fab225e843a3aebcf4f45afc5378aad2c8e9d4ee80feb247b9bc3d13e77b0a:1

value
3328600
script pubkey
OP_0 OP_PUSHBYTES_20 8263cb3ebae6d8debb6b226eb2fb3af23c32aa99
address
bc1qsf3uk046umvdawmtyfht97e67g7r925ex4trhs
transaction
18fab225e843a3aebcf4f45afc5378aad2c8e9d4ee80feb247b9bc3d13e77b0a
spent
true